Goatnap

Mana Cost: {2}{R}

Type: Sorcery

Oracle Text:
Gain control of target creature until end of turn. Untap that creature. It gains haste until end of turn. If that creature is a Goat, it also gets +3/+0 until end of turn.

Power/Toughness: -/-

Rarity: uncommon

Goatnap is a red sorcery that reads like a one-turn theft and tempo cheat: for {2}{R} you steal any creature, untap it and give it haste — and if it happens to be a Goat it gets +3/+0 — making this card best suited to tempo/aggro strategies that want surprise damage, midrange decks that finish races, or casual/Commander lists that leverage one-turn swings. Because it's sorcery-speed, plan it before combat: steal a blocker to clear your attacker, steal a huge creature to swing for lethal, or target your own tapped creature to untap and attack. It pairs exceptionally well with Goat token generators to reliably trigger the +3/+0, and with creatures that have "when this deals combat damage" triggers or with sacrifice outlets so you can convert a stolen attacker into value (damage triggers or sacrifice synergies). In limited play it's a removal/finisher hybrid; in constructed, build around creatures with big printed power and combat-damage payoffs to maximize each theft.
